Transaction 530450ce78d119bce972885d6880d928f2f37e60de3ae707056b565c0cf43558
1 Input
1 Output
-
530450ce78d119bce972885d6880d928f2f37e60de3ae707056b565c0cf43558:0
- value
- 99662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 964b09aa8b9200f93c02d5458342f99600e46725 OP_EQUAL
- address
- 3FPhB2stJw7aHfx9cUEd6m2JdNSs4yEeWF